When selecting the right wheeled lab stool for your laboratory, there are several factors to consider. Firstly, consider the height of the stool and whether it is adjustable. It's important to choose a stool that allows for proper alignment of the body to the work surface, to prevent strain on the neck, shoulders, and back.
Next, consider the material of the stool. Look for a stool with a durable and easy-to-clean material, as labs can often be messy environments. A stool with a cushioned seat and backrest can also provide added comfort for long hours of sitting.
Another important factor to consider is the weight capacity of the stool. Make sure to choose a stool that can support the weight of the user and any additional equipment or supplies that may be in use.
Additionally, consider the design and functionality of the stool. Look for features such as swivel capabilities, footrests, and adjustable armrests to enhance comfort and ergonomics. Some stools may also have built-in storage compartments or trays for holding tools and equipment.
